Job summary

This is an exciting opportunity to provide project support to a now well-established, but still developing service, covering the South Yorkshire and North Lincolnshire footprint. The purpose of the service is to support individual staff, teams and organisations who work with adult victims of non-recent sexual abuse and exploitation. It is a small friendly team with an ambitious vision and reach.

To provide programme and project management support to the Clinical Service Lead of the Trauma and Resilience Services: Regional Pathfinders and Trust Post Incident Response. To support members of the TRS team in their delivery of a consultation, teaching and pathway support across South Yorkshire and North Lincolnshire.

Main duties of the job

Provide project support on key work streams to include progress monitoring, evaluation projects and preparation of project paperwork. Undertake data analysis and production of reports / project plan, and stakeholder communications as required. Undertake research and literature reviews and produce summary reports. Associated administration.

To manage the co-ordination and delivery of data and information linked to routine reporting cycles for the provision of service improvement reports, and updates internally and externally to key stakeholders and relevant groups such as voluntary, local authority and other health service partners.

Disclosure and Barring Service Check

This post is subject to the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act (Exceptions Order) 1975 and as such it will be necessary for a submission for Disclosure to be made to the Disclosure and Barring Service (formerly known as CRB) to check for any previous criminal convictions.

Certificate of Sponsorship

Applications from job seekers who require current Skilled worker sponsorship to work in the UK are welcome and will be considered alongside all other applications. For further information visit the UK Visas and Immigration website (Opens in a new tab).

From 6 April 2017, skilled worker applicants, applying for entry clearance into the UK, have had to present a criminal record certificate from each country they have resided continuously or cumulatively for 12 months or more in the past 10 years. Adult dependants (over 18 years old) are also subject to this requirement. Guidance can be found here Criminal records checks for overseas applicants (Opens in a new tab).
